try copying the entire device drive (H) to your PC. if that works ok than you have everything backed up so a device reformat should be safe & easy. reformat H (via the device menus preferably), then copy everything from pc back to H drive. eject, unplug, reboot e-reader, should be good to go. IF not go get a warranty replacement or refund.

if the device does not have a reform otpion then you may have problems - see if windows can tell you how the drive is formatted ( NFS, FAT32 ... ) as you will need to reformat it same as before, else the reader firmware may throw a fit.
